在当今信息爆炸的时代,信息检索技术已经成为了人们获取知识、解决问题的重要工具。而大模型召回技术作为信息检索的关键环节,其精准度和效率直接关系到用户体验。本文将深入探讨大模型召回的原理、挑战以及优化策略,旨在帮助读者了解如何让信息检索更精准高效。
大模型召回原理
大模型召回指的是利用大型机器学习模型从海量数据中检索出与用户查询最相关的信息。其核心思想是通过对用户查询意图的理解,结合模型学习到的知识,实现精准的信息匹配。以下是常见的召回方法:
1. 基于关键词的召回
这种方法主要通过提取用户查询中的关键词,然后在数据库中查找包含这些关键词的记录。简单易行,但往往难以捕捉到查询的深层含义。
2. 基于语义的召回
基于语义的召回方法通过分析查询语句的语义结构,找出与用户意图相关的信息。常见的实现方式包括:
- 词向量相似度:将查询词和文档词转化为词向量,计算它们之间的相似度,选择相似度最高的文档作为候选。
- 自然语言处理(NLP)技术:利用NLP技术分析查询语句的语义,如句子解析、主题模型等,从而找到与用户意图相关的文档。
3. 基于上下文的召回
上下文召回方法通过分析用户查询的历史记录、浏览行为等信息,推测用户的兴趣和需求,从而提供更精准的检索结果。常见的实现方式包括:
- 协同过滤:根据用户的相似行为,推荐相关文档。
- 用户画像:构建用户画像,根据用户画像推荐相关文档。
大模型召回挑战
尽管大模型召回技术取得了显著进展,但仍然面临着一些挑战:
1. 数据质量
数据质量对召回效果具有重要影响。数据中存在噪声、错误或缺失值等问题,都可能导致召回结果不准确。
2. 模型可解释性
大模型通常由大量参数构成,难以解释模型内部的决策过程。这给模型调试和优化带来了困难。
3. 模型泛化能力
模型在训练数据上表现良好,但在实际应用中可能遇到从未见过的数据,导致泛化能力不足。
优化大模型召回策略
为了提高大模型召回的精准度和效率,可以采取以下优化策略:
1. 数据清洗和预处理
在训练模型之前,对数据进行清洗和预处理,去除噪声、错误和缺失值,提高数据质量。
2. 特征工程
设计有效的特征表示,提高模型对查询意图的理解能力。例如,可以利用词嵌入技术将词语转化为向量,方便模型计算相似度。
3. 模型优化
针对特定任务,优化模型结构、参数和学习算法,提高模型在召回任务上的性能。
4. 模型解释性
提高模型的可解释性,有助于更好地理解模型的决策过程,为模型调试和优化提供依据。
5. 模型评估
建立合理的评估指标,如准确率、召回率等,对模型进行评估和优化。
总之,大模型召回技术在信息检索领域发挥着重要作用。通过深入理解召回原理、应对挑战和优化策略,我们可以让信息检索更加精准高效,为用户提供更好的服务。
